Solana has officially entered the testing phase for ‘Alpenglow,’ a major upgrade that developers describe as the most significant overhaul of the network’s consensus algorithm since its inception. The announcement, made by Anza, one of Solana’s core development teams, confirms that Alpenglow is now live on the community test cluster, allowing validator operators to begin evaluating the new system.
What Alpenglow Changes
The upgrade is not a minor patch but a fundamental redesign of key components within the Solana blockchain. It integrates the existing Proof-of-Stake (PoS) mechanism with TowerBFT and Proof-of-History (PoH), aiming to create a more efficient communication layer for validators. The primary goal is to enable faster block propagation and scaling, with the ultimate target of reducing transaction finality times from the current several seconds to near real-time. This would represent a significant leap in performance for a network already known for its high throughput.
Why This Matters
For users and developers on Solana, faster finality means a more responsive experience, particularly for decentralized finance (DeFi) applications and high-frequency trading. The upgrade addresses a long-standing technical challenge in blockchain design: balancing speed, security, and decentralization. If successful, Alpenglow could set a new benchmark for transaction speed among major smart contract platforms. The testing phase is a critical step before any deployment to the mainnet, and the community will be watching for performance metrics and potential vulnerabilities.
Implications for the Solana Ecosystem
Solana has faced network congestion issues in the past, and this upgrade is seen as a proactive measure to maintain its competitive edge. By redesigning how validators reach consensus, the network aims to handle increasing transaction volumes without sacrificing reliability. The involvement of Anza, a team spun out from Solana Labs, underscores the focused development effort behind this initiative. The test cluster phase will provide essential data on how the new consensus behaves under real-world conditions.
